Pareidolia First Gameplay at TGS 2026: A Nostalgic JRPG Experience

At Tokyo Game Show 2026, Nexon Games (the studio behind Blue Archive) finally unveiled the first playable build of Pareidolia. Following two years of anticipation under the codename Project RX, the demo provides a first look at the game's unique blend of strategic JRPG combat and immersive daily life simulation.

The TGS 2026 demo consists of two segments: a combat tutorial and a slice-of-life exploration. While the 15-minute session is only a glimpse of the full experience, it highlights the core direction of the project: a nostalgic yet innovative take on the 'otherworld' genre.

Live Turn-Based Combat

The combat system in Pareidolia is a JRPG-style turn-based RPG that introduces a concept called "Live Turn-based Battle." Unlike traditional RPGs where units remain static during a turn, enemies in Pareidolia can move around the battlefield even during the player's turn. This movement can impact tactical decisions, such as the effectiveness of area-of-effect (AoE) skills if an enemy shifts out of the target zone.

A standout mechanic is the extra turn system. By filling a specific gauge, players can trigger an additional turn, allowing them to use standard skills or buffs instead of being limited to ultimate abilities. While ultimate skills have their own cooldowns, this system encourages strategic setup, such as applying attack buffs or defense debuffs before unleashing a massive burst of damage.

Voice Interaction and Atmosphere

The second part of the demo focuses on social interaction within the Tasogarekan location. To enhance immersion, the developers have implemented a voice recognition system. Players can call out a character's name to trigger a conversation or respond to dialogue verbally, creating a sense of direct connection that goes beyond simple button presses.

The setting of Tasogarekan draws heavily from 80s and 90s anime aesthetics, featuring antique furniture, wooden floors, and cherry blossom gardens. The demo showcases nine distinct areas, including an office, hot springs, and a central garden.
